The birth of the domain
The Brantes estate was established by the Del Bianco family from 1619, originally from Florence, settled in Avignon with the charge of paymaster of the pontifical troops. The castle of Sorgues, their summer residence, was built in 1700.
The evolution of the field
It was then extended and surrounded by a plane tree forest (unique in France) in 1816, by General de Cessac and his wife Sibylle de Brantes, grandmother of the current owners.
Sybille de Brantes planted the magnificent magnolia grandi flora that is structured around three mirror pond designed by the Danish landscape designer Mogens Tvede, where the Sorgue, so dear to Petrarch, flows.


This Tuscan-inspired garden lives to the rhythm of the blossoms of its camellias, tree peonies, snow fairy roses, etc. in all shades of green and white that contrasts with the wild meadow and its educational vegetable garden.
Animations at the domain
For more than 20 years, the garden has welcomed schoolchildren, led workshops for young and old, and welcomed artists in residence.
Starting in April, we personalize conferences, concerts, tea tastings with garden flowers and wine, as well as meals with Provençal flavors; aperitifs under the plane trees, floral workshops with Blandine Viry 'Atti Fleurs'.
